This class provides an implementation for the primitive \mskip.

The Math Primitive \mskip

The math primitive \mskip inserts some glue in math mode. The amount of space to be inserted is measured in math units.

Syntax

The formal description of this primitive is the following:
    ⟨mskip⟩
       → \mskip  

Examples

    \mskip 12mu plus 3mu minus 4 mu
